  • Burgundy Al wrote: 91 points

    July 19, 2022 - Sommelier Scholarship Fund Tasting (Popina - Brooklyn NY): Walk around tasting. Very good depth, power and concentration, but still at least as much in reserve as pleasure coming through now. This certainly needs until at least 2025, but probably 2030 to really strut its stuff.

  • Burgundy Al wrote: 91 points

    March 11, 2022 - La Paulée de New York - The Verticals (Eventi Hotel - New York NY): Walk around tasting vertical. Big and dense black fruit, lots of concentration, lots of structure. I do not know when this will emerge from its dormancy, but there is enough stuffing to last until whenever. I think this has 91-92 potential, and will guess from 2030.

  • Collector1855 wrote: 91 points

    December 15, 2019 - Expressive nose of red and dark fruit, lots of spices, sour cherry and prominent oak still. Dense palate, blind you could be guessing Northern Rhone as well. Bright acidity, dense, a touch rustic. Good but not so much my style, I prefer PM’s whites.
